第 33 课 · 教育 Lesson 33 · Education

教育是我们这个时代的关键词之一。

Education is one of the key words of our time.

我们许多人相信,一个没有受过教育的人,是不幸的逆境受害者,被剥夺了二十世纪最伟大的机遇之一。

A man without an education, many of us believe, is an unfortunate victim of adverse circumstances, deprived of one of the greatest twentieth-century opportunities.

现代国家深信教育的重要性,在学习机构上"投资",以期以一大批受启蒙的、具有领导潜质的青年男女的形式收回"利息"。

Convinced of the importance of education, modern states 'invest' in institutions of learning to get back 'interest' in the form of a large group of enlightened young men and women who are potential leaders.

教育,带着它那被如此精心设计的一套套教学周期,由教科书——那些可以购买的智慧之井——不时点缀其间,没有它的裨益,文明将会是什么样子?

Education, with its cycles of instruction so carefully worked out, punctuated by textbooks--those purchasable wells of wisdom--what would civilization be like without its benefits?

有一点是确定的:我们会有医生和传教士、律师和被告、婚姻和生育——但我们的精神面貌将会有所不同。

So much is certain: that we would have doctors and preachers, lawyers and defendants marriages and births--but our spiritual outlook would be different.

我们对"事实与数字"的重视程度会降低,而更多地重视良好的记忆力、应用心理学,以及一个人与同胞友好相处的能力。

We would lay less stress on 'facts and figures' and more on a good memory, on applied psychology, and on the capacity of a man to get along with his fellow-citizens.

如果我们的教育体制效法其无书本的过去,我们将拥有可以想象得到的最民主的"大学"形式。

If our educational system were fashioned after its bookless past we would have the most democratic form of 'college' imaginable.

在部落民众中,所有通过传统传承下来的知识为所有人共享;它被传授给部落的每一位成员,使得在这一方面,每个人都同等地具备了生活所需的本领。

Among tribal people all knowledge inherited by tradition is shared by all; it is taught to every member of the tribe so that in this respect everybody is equally equipped for life.

这正是"平等起点"的理想条件,而只有我们最进步的现代教育形式才试图重新找回。

It is the ideal condition of the 'equal start' which only our most progressive forms of modern education try to regain.

在原始文化中,寻求并接受传统教导的义务对所有人都具有约束力。

In primitive cultures the obligation to seek and to receive the traditional instruction is binding to all.

(在部落社会)不存在"文盲"——如果这个词可以用于没有文字的民族的话——而我们自己的强制入学制度到1642年才在德国成为法律,1806年才在法国,1876年才在英国,且在一些"文明"国家至今仍不存在。

There are no 'illiterates' --if the term can be applied to peoples without a script--while our own compulsory school attendance became law in Germany in 1642, in France in 1806, and in England in 1876 and is still nonexistent in a number of 'civilized' nations.

这说明了我们花了多长时间,才认为有必要确保所有孩子都能分享过去几个世纪里"少数幸运儿"所积累的知识。

This shows how long it was before we deemed it necessary to make sure that all our children could share in the knowledge accumulated by the 'happy few' during the past centuries.

荒野中的教育不是金钱财力的问题。

Education in the wilderness is not a matter of monetary means.

所有人都有权享有平等的起点。

All are entitled to an equal start.

这里没有那种在我们的社会中常常妨碍一个成长中的人格完整发展的匆忙。

There is none of the hurry which, in our society, often hampers the full development of a growing personality.

在那里,孩子在父母无时不在的关注下成长;因此,丛林和热带稀树草原不知"青少年犯罪"为何物。

There, a child grows up under the everpresent attention of his parents; therefore the jungles and the savannahs know of no 'juvenile delinquency'.

没有任何需要在外谋生的必要会导致对孩子的忽视,也没有任何父亲面临自己无力为孩子"购买"教育的困境。

No necessity of making a living away from home results in neglect of children, and no father is confronted with his inability to 'buy' an education for his child.
